AB:
ISUAL, the scientific payload of FORMOSAT-2 satellite, recorded approximately 2,000 transient luminous events (TLEs) in the
first 1.5 years of operation after launch. By geolocating the ISUAL registered events using the spacecraft position and
attitude data, the global distribution and seasonal distribution variation of the TLE events can be obtained. Several hot
zones of high TLE appearance rate are identified, including South China Sea, central Africa, Caribbean Sea and central
Pacific Ocean. The first three hot zones were reported by previous lightning or ELF surveys, but the last one, central
Pacific Ocean, was not noted before. Our results show the ocean vs land occurrence rates for sprites and elves are quite
different. Elves preferentially occur above ocean, whereas sprites tend to be triggered by lightning over the land. A more
indepth comparison with results from other global surveys will also be reported.
